设计手游需要掌握以下知识和技能:
编程语言
至少掌握一门编程语言,如C、C++、Java等,了解其基本语法和逻辑,能够编写游戏逻辑和算法。
游戏引擎
学习并掌握至少一种游戏引擎,如Unity、Unreal Engine等,了解其基本操作和功能,能够使用游戏引擎进行游戏设计和开发。
游戏设计
了解游戏设计的基本原理和方法,包括游戏机制、游戏玩法、故事情节等方面的设计,具备创意和想象力,同时考虑玩家的体验和市场需求。
美术设计
掌握角色设计、场景设计、道具设计、界面设计等视觉元素的创作技能,具备良好的审美能力和技术技能,如3D建模、动画制作、纹理绘制等。
音效与音乐
了解音频处理软件的使用,能够进行游戏音效和背景音乐的制作,创作出符合游戏风格和情节的音效和音乐。
测试与优化
掌握游戏测试和优化的方法,能够对游戏进行性能分析和优化,确保游戏的稳定性和流畅性。
市场营销
了解市场营销策略,能够进行广告宣传、社交媒体推广、合作伙伴关系建立等,吸引玩家。
发布与维护
掌握游戏的发布和维护流程,能够处理bug、更新内容、处理用户反馈,保持游戏的活力和玩家的兴趣。
法律合规
了解版权、商标、隐私政策等法律问题,确保游戏的合法性和用户的权益保护。
团队协作
具备良好的沟通与团队协作能力,能够与程序员、音效师、测试员等多个岗位紧密配合,共同推进项目的进展。
创新思维与持续学习
具备创新思维和持续学习的能力,能够紧跟技术潮流,不断追求创新,在激烈的市场竞争中脱颖而出。
这些知识和技能相互交织,共同支撑起游戏设计师的职业道路。建议初学者从学习编程语言和游戏引擎入手,逐步掌握其他方面的知识和技能,并通过实践不断提升自己的综合能力。